A Preston-based hospice is expanding its charity shop empire once again.
AdvertisementA second ‘superstore’ for St Catherine’s Hospice is to open in the city.
It means the hospice in Lostock Hall will have 17 stores across Lancashire.
The hospice is remaining tight-lipped about where in Preston the new shop is due to be, but it’s due to be a large-scale one.
Head of trading Rachel Hewitt said: “We can’t reveal too much right now, but we’re all very excited to be working towards opening a new-concept shop with unique offerings this Spring.
“We already have some incredibly popular charity shops and fashion boutiques across Preston, South Ribble and Chorley, including dedicated book and furniture shops, a bridal boutique, and gift shops in the hospice reception and at The Mill café, so we’re keen to offer our loyal customers even more choice and something just a little bit different.”

The charity closed its Walker Street shop in January last year and opened its first Superstore in Fletcher Road at the Guild Trading Estate a month later.
